What to Look For in a Portable Power Station
Before jumping into models, here are the key specs / features to compare. A power station may be “best" in one dimension but weak in another — so matching to your needs is crucial.
Feature | Why It Matters | What to Aim For / Trade-Offs |
---|---|---|
Capacity (Wh / kWh) | Determines how much energy it can store (how long it runs your loads) | Bigger = more runtime, but also heavier and more expensive |
Continuous / Surge Output (W) | Determines what kinds of appliances you can power | Must exceed your heaviest load (e.g. fridge, power tools) |
Battery Chemistry & Cycle Life | Affects durability, safety, how many charge cycles before capacity drops | LiFePO₄ (LFP) is often preferred for long life |
Charging Options & Speed | How you recharge (AC, solar, car, generators) and how fast | Fast charging reduces downtime |
Port/Outlet Variety | You’ll want AC, DC, USB-A, USB-C, car port, etc. | More ports = more flexible, but increases cost/size |
Weight / Portability | Important if you carry it often | There is always a trade-off: more capacity = more weight |
Extra Features | UPS support, app / remote control, expandability, cooling/fan noise etc. | These can add convenience but sometimes reduce reliability |
Reliability & Brand Support | Warranty, support, reviews, spare parts | A less powerful but reliable model can be better than a “spec monster" that fails |
